The invention discloses a ballastless track space-time non-uniform temperature field monitoring system and an analysis method, and belongs to the technical field of ballastless track temperature field monitoring. The ballastless track structure temperature is monitored through the space-time non-uniform temperature field monitoring system, meteorological environment factors influencing ballastless track structure temperature field distribution are synchronously monitored, and the ballastless track structure temperature field distribution is monitored. Complete data support is provided for a ballastless track structure temperature field time-varying feature and space non-uniform distribution feature forming mechanism, and meanwhile a ballastless track temperature field simulation calculation model is constructed by combining material heat conduction parameters and a material heat conduction basic equation. And analyzing a ballastless track structure temperature field time-varying characteristic and a strong spatial non-uniform distribution characteristic formation mechanism. According to the invention, the problems that the relationship between the ballastless track structure temperature field and the external meteorological environment is difficult to explain and the time-space non-uniform distribution of the ballastless track structure cannot be accurately represented in the existing monitoring system are solved.
